Krista SpurrI was very pleased with my stay and would definitely stay there again. Easy to find. Charming neighbourhood at the base of Butte Montmartre, right next to Anvers Metro station on #2 line. Velib bike station and small épicerie mere metres away on Rue Dunkerque. Well-priced restaurants nearby. Staff very friendly, helpful and good to deal with. Free safe use on site for passport and extra cash. Breakfast was fine for what it was (7.50 euro). Internet on site (1.50 euro for 15 min), though there's a place down the street that cheaper (0.50 euro for 10 min). Free use of bagagerie/luggage room before check in. Bring earplugs, as Blvd Rochechuart can be busy and the street cleaners are by between 6h and 7h in the morning. Well-suited for the budget traveller who wants a basic clean, safe place to stay. |
